Idea number 1 will just lead to abusive healers, we have seen it all before tank is abusive, everyone leaves tank doesn't care because he will get straight into another party, it will be the same with healers, they flag characters for lulz, doesn't matter if everyone leaves they will get straight into a party again.
Number 2, I agree with the right click to report, possibly with a window saying "Please select a reason for the report, cheating, spam, harassment" and it sends a copy/paste report. But you never need to screenshot anything. The GM team have access to all the chat logs on all the servers, So if you give a small overview of what happened including approximate times etc and they can pull up chat logs to see what has been said.
